Definition
Macanese pataca (MOP); the official currency of Macau.
neutralmoneyplaces
How it's used
Locals often refer to the currency simply as 葡幣 to distinguish it from the Hong Kong Dollar. While the official name is 澳門元, using 葡幣 is extremely common in daily life when shopping or exchanging money in Macau. Note that while Hong Kong Dollars are widely accepted in Macau, the reverse is rarely true for the Pataca in Hong Kong.

Common mistake
Do not confuse the currency with the Portuguese Euro, even though the name 葡幣 might imply a connection to Portugal. It is specifically the local currency of Macau.
